Child Sex Assault Charges for Retired Teacher, Morris Restaurant Owner
Alleged crimes occurred in Netcong more than 20 years ago, report says.

More than 20 years after an alleged sex assault on a minor occurred in Netcong, a former Mt. Olive school teacher and current Morris County business owner has been charged with sexual assault on a 14-year-old.
According to dailyrecord.com, charged were filed against Maria Patamia, 57, of Netcong, on May 21. The alleged crimes occurred between June 1993 and March 1994, and the victim’s gender was not released, the report said.
Patamia, also the owner of Fanucci’s Café in Netcong, posted $75,000 bail and is not permitted to have contact with anyone under the age of 16, the report said.

According to the Mt. Olive Board of Education’s meeting minutes, Patamia retired from the district as a Middle School Health and Physical Education teacher after 32 years, effective July 1, 2012.
